Stihl is known to have rings drop into their intake ports. They had a “Tonsil” built into the intake port to give ring support.
@Houseworksaws
@Houseworksaws 5 месяцев назад
Leave the bottom ring off or you can notch the ring and put the ring gap wherever you want. Lastly you can remove the pin, drill a new hole and use a drill bit one size larger than the hole you drilled drive the drill bit in and cut it off to make a new pin.

Guys, you're better off building a minarelli or buying a complete engine from california motorbikes for $200 like I did (wildcat ultra minarelli), it produces much more horsepower (5-6hp stock!), i dont think will have cooling issues unlike phantoms, has upgraded conrod bearings etc. I port matched the transfer ports on bottom end, spacer and the jug, going to widen up the exhaust port and the ridge inside (not in the cylinder yet), the skirt etc for more horsepower (up to 8-10hp with jog pipe, vm20 carb.) Next thing I gotta do is hone out the cylinder so the piston won't seize or soft seize when it gets hot and expands while the iron jug doesn't in time. Just make sure to replace bearings and take the metal shields off only in the inside on the crank case lol

Which one, the new one I’m using instead? It’s a stihl MS380 chainsaw piston. But it wasn’t a perfect fit, you’d need to stack 3+ base gaskets if you can’t machine down the height like I had to. I should have used an 044 piston which at least is more common/cheap than 380
